MnDOT has a number of vacancies for the position of Emergency Highway Maintenance Workers (Transportation Associate (TA) located at various Truck Stations throughout District 1.

Emergency positions will be utilized during a 6-month season for snow and ice removal on an intermittent basis. These positions are only called for work when needed and work for the State of MN for up to a maximum of 45 days (aggregated) in a 12-month period. Minimum Qualifications

  • These positions require a minimum of a valid Class B Commercial Driver's License (CDL) with no air brake restriction at the time of application and the ability to have tanker endorsement within 2 weeks of hire.

  • Working knowledge of English sufficient to read, write, speak, and understand oral and written information; communicate with employees and the general public in-person or via two-way radio and other electronic devices; and to maintain routine written logs and simple records.

Physical Requirements

The physical demands of this job will vary, but typically requires the ability to lift 100 pounds maximum with frequent moving and/or lifting or otherwise transfer of objects such as 50-pound bags. This job also may require walking, moving, standing, or sitting to a significant degree on rough terrain and may involve sitting most of the time with pushing and pulling of arm and/or leg controls. This job will require strenuous physical labor including but not limited to digging, shoveling, hauling, crawling, bending, pushing, pulling, and climbing.
